Champions League 2025-2026: Sporting-Arsenal, the likely lineups

At 9 p.m. at Lisbon’s Estádio José Alvalade, the first leg of the Champions League quarterfinals is staged. Sporting hosts Arsenal in a match that represents not only a quarterfinal challenge, but more importantly the return of Viktor Gyokeres to his former soccer home. The Swedish bomber, author of no less than 97 goals in 102 appearances in the Leoes’ jersey, returns to the Lisbon turf for the first time as an opponent, now leading the attack of Mikel Arteta’s Gunners.

Rui Borges’ Sporting comes to this fixture on the wings of enthusiasm after the incredible comeback in the round of 16 against Bodo Glimt, demonstrating a steely character in front of their own public. Opposite, however, is an Arsenal that is traveling at an impressive speed this year: first in the Premier League and intent on taking the top spot in Europe as well. With the heavy absence of Hjulmand among the Portuguese and Saka for the English, an open-faced contest is expected to see who can advance to the semifinals ahead of the return leg in London next week.

Coach Rui Borges has to deal with the absence of the disqualified Hjulmand. The surprise move is the advancement of Debast in the midfield alongside Morita to give the department more physicality. In defense, in front of Rui Silva, Diomandé and Inácio will act, with former Torino man Fresneda and Araújo on the outside lanes. Up front, the weight of the attack is given to Luis Suárez, supported by the quality of the Catamo-Trincao-Pedro Gonçalves trio.

Arteta arrives in Portugal with a very heavy absence, Bukayo Saka did not travel with the team due to a blow suffered in training. Arteta must also do without Timber and Hincapié, but recovers Gabriel in the center of defense paired with Saliba, while Calafiori will be on the left. In midfield, the Rice-Zubimendi pair provides balance, allowing Odegaard to invent in the three-quarter. Without the injured Saka, room for Madueke and Trossard on the outsides, ready to serve the big former Gyokeres.

The probable lineups

SPORTING LISBONA (4-2-3-1): Rui Silva; Fresneda, Diomandè, Inacio, Araujo; Debast, Morita; Catamo, Trincao, P. Goncalves; Suarez. All. Borges.

ARSENAL (4-2-3-1): Raya; White, Saliba, Gabriel, Calafiori; Rice, Zubimendi; Madueke, Odegaard, Trossard; Gyokeres. All. Arteta.
